Visionary architect Julia Morgan designed Hearst Castle Dolores Huerta co-founded United Farm Workers Donaldina Cameron, the angry angel of Chinatown, rescued brothel workers and silent film actress Mary Pickford helped form United Artists Pictures. Coming from all walks of life and entering a variety of fields-from activism and conservation to science, medicine, entertainment, and more-these women overcame prejudice, skepticism and injustice to prove that women can do anything. In this fascinating volume, Gloria Harris and Hannah Cohen relate the stories of forty women whose struggles and achievements have paved the way for generations. Throughout California’s history, remarkable women have been at the core of change and innovation. In a series of biographical profiles, this volume celebrates the lives and achievements of women who made history in the Golden State.
